The Fairfax “Butt Slasher” (Fairfax County)
For six months in 2011, a man known as the “Butt Slasher” terrorized women in northern Virginia in shopping malls. Women were warned to “keep track of their behinds” while shopping and pay close attention to their surroundings.

Top Golf Alexandria (Fairfax County)
It was the first Top Golf in America. Now it sits abandoned and derelict near a busy shopping area in Fairfax County. We explore the history and complicated business plan of Top Golf Alexandria.

All You Fascists Bound To Lose (Arlington)
We revisit the site of the murder of George Rockwell, leader of the American Nazi Party, in a small Arlington strip mall. Just in time for the election.
